Abstract

In a process for the monitoring of leakage in the hydraulic pressure area of a membrane pump, processing is in a manner such that the point in time (t 3 ), at which the snifting process serving for leakage compensation is initiated, is monitored continuously and compared with a reference value (t 1 ), where a predetermined deviation (Δt 1 −t 3 ) between two values (t 3 and/or t 1 ) triggers a leakage display.

Claims (7)

1. Process for the monitoring of leakage in a hydraulic pressure area of a membrane pump, said process comprising the steps of

continuously monitoring a point in time at which a snifting process serving for leakage compensation is initiated, and

comparing the monitored point in time with a reference value, where a predetermined deviation between the monitored point in time and the reference value triggers a leakage display.

2. Process according to claim 1 , wherein a crank angle of a pump drive mechanism is monitored continuously to monitor the point in time of the beginning of the snifting process.

3. Process according to claim 1 , wherein a beginning and an end of the snifting process are recorded by monitoring an absolute pressure value in the hydraulic pressure area.

4. Process according to claim 3 , wherein the absolute pressure value is monitored for a change of a pressure gradient.

5. Process according to claim 4 , wherein the change of the pressure gradient is recorded per unit of time or per degree of the crank angle and the leakage display is only triggered in case of an overshoot of a predetermined value.
